To coincide with #StartsAtHome day, celebrating the positive impact of Supported Housing, we would like to draw attention to a range of useful tools and information:

  • Better housing choices for people with learning disabilities or autism and a range of tools and examples of transformative practice.
  • A report by Mencap and Housing LIN that seeks to better understand the scale, nature and cost of supported housing, and draws on examples of good practice to inform the debate around funding for supported housing into the future.
  • Our newest #InspirationalAchievement featuring Sancturary Supported Living’s Shaftesbury Court, a residential care home for adults with physical and learning disabilities that has been shortlisted for a major industry award.
  • A blog post by Ian Gilders (opens new window), Chief Executive at Advance, who believes that long-term funding is vital for organisations to continue to provide supported homes for those who need them most. He calls for a realistic discussion about what could work to enable delivery of supported rented housing for people with a learning disability or autism.
